Subject: [PATCH pve-manager v3 14/17] ui: cpu flags selector: fix buffered rendering error

When the flags are queried from /cluster/qemu/cpu-flags, Ext.js uses
buffered rendering, and we have to use a different helper to refresh the
view [0][1].

Not doing so creates random-looking rendering errors, in this case the
radio group was missing from random flags, changing every time the
buffer would be re-rendered.

diff --git a/www/manager6/form/VMCPUFlagSelector.js b/www/manager6/form/VMCPUFlagSelector.js
index 13a43210..3cc66a3e 100644
--- a/www/manager6/form/VMCPUFlagSelector.js
+++ b/www/manager6/form/VMCPUFlagSelector.js
@@ -155,7 +155,20 @@ Ext.define('PVE.form.VMCPUFlagSelector', {
             store.insert(0, newUnknownFlags);
         }
 
-        me.getView().refresh();
+        // Ext.js uses buffered renderers for larger lists, i.e. in this case, the flags
+        // queried from /cluster/qemu/cpu-flags, which returns all possible QEMU flags. In
+        // this case, we cannot use AbstractView.refresh [0] and have to fall back to
+        // BufferedRenderer.refreshView [1], otherwise we get interesting rendering errors, in
+        // this case radio groups missing from random flags.
+        //
+        // [0] https://docs.sencha.com/extjs/6.2.0/classic/Ext.view.AbstractView.html#method-refresh
+        // [1] https://docs.sencha.com/extjs/6.2.0/classic/Ext.grid.plugin.BufferedRenderer.html#method-refreshView
+        let plugin = me.findPlugin('bufferedrenderer');
+        if (plugin === undefined) {
+            me.getView().refresh();
+        } else {
+            plugin.refreshView();
+        }
     },
